RELEASE CHECKLIST — Hookline v4.2

Verify webhook retry semantics before sign-off. Failed deliveries now retry 5 times with exponential backoff (30s base, capped at 1h). After final failure, endpoint is paused and the customer gets a dashboard banner — no silent drops. Support: customers asking about duplicate deliveries should check their idempotency keys; we retry on any non-2xx, including slow 200s past the 10s timeout. Manual replay is available from the Deliveries tab. When escalating delivery disputes, quote the trace token below.

build token for tajeg-bajep: htk14_409ba9df6b8acb

Context for review: while the Hallowden schema migration runs its expand/backfill/contract cycle, the account-recovery service reads from both the legacy and shadow tables. If an operator must restore a customer account mid-migration, they first verify the dual-write lag on the Quillport dashboard is under two seconds, then invoke the restore tool in compatibility mode. The tool prompts for the migration-scoped recovery passphrase, which is recorded immediately below this paragraph.

vault phrase of fahip-bagag = drudor-ulays-zoreth-fenir-rusiel-jorir-ulair-joreth-ulavan-ralael

## 3.8.0 — Changed defaults in Mapforge tile cache

Heads up, on-call folks: the Mapforge cache layer now evicts by LRU instead of TTL-only, and the default memory ceiling doubled. Cold-start warmup is also on by default, so expect a brief CPU spike after restarts — that's normal, don't page anyone. Stale-while-revalidate is enabled for zoom levels 0–8. After upgrading, nodes pick up the new defaults shown here:

config for kajof-fahif:
[druael]
port = 9000
region = east-4
host = druael.paliqlabs.internal
timeout_ms = 2000
retries = 2

**Action item (SeatScape renderer):** The Grandlight Theatre outage happened because the renderer cached stale seat-block geometry after a venue remap. We've added a cache-bust on venue edits, but future maintainers should sanity-check the invalidation logic whenever touching layout code. The full incident writeup and test checklist are on the internal page below.

wiki page, kahog-hahig: https://vault.zemvargrid.internal/display/deploy/repo/settings/merge_requests/job/settings/6f3b933774dbc5320a4daa18